Meta Connect 2025: AI-powered smart glasses take center stage

Meta is launching its Hypernova smart glasses at $800, signaling a strategic pivot from VR to consumer-facing eyewear, despite its Reality Labs division incurring nearly $70 billion in losses since late 2020. Analysts view smart glasses as a more viable path for Meta's metaverse strategy and AI integration, building on the unexpected success of its Ray-Ban Meta line, but investor confidence hinges on demonstrating tangible progress and overcoming challenges like developer ecosystem creation and consumer price sensitivity amidst growing competition.

Analysis

Meta Platforms is executing a strategic pivot within its Reality Labs division, shifting focus from capital-intensive virtual reality headsets to a more accessible smart glasses strategy, culminating in the launch of its advanced 'Hypernova' glasses. This move comes despite the division accumulating nearly $70 billion in losses since late 2020, including a $4.53 billion operating loss in Q2, a figure that remains a significant point of concern for investors. The new $800 device, featuring a small display and neural interface wristband, represents a middle-ground product, building upon the unexpected success of the prior Ray-Ban Meta glasses, whose sales more than tripled year-over-year. Analysts view the pivot to glasses as a more viable path to the mass market and a critical hardware platform for integrating Meta's substantial AI investments. However, success is contingent on overcoming significant hurdles, including the high price point, which is more than double its predecessor, and the necessity of cultivating a compelling developer ecosystem to drive user adoption. While Meta appears to have a first-mover advantage over competitors like Apple and Google, who are also developing their own products, the market's response to Hypernova will be a crucial validation test for the company's long-term metaverse and AI ambitions.
